◆主要研究?jī)?nèi)容 ………………………………………………………… |
||||
魚類生態(tài)學(xué),主要研究方向?yàn)椋?span lang="EN-US">1)魚類生物多樣性形成及維持機(jī)制;(2)魚類群落結(jié)構(gòu)組成及群落構(gòu)建機(jī)制;(3)基于環(huán)境DNA的魚類資源、生物多樣性監(jiān)測(cè)和應(yīng)用。
